Mission:
We're looking for an accounting professional to support our growing Crop Protection, Seed, and Animal Health businesses. This is a fast-paced business designed to help farmers purchase inputs at transparent prices over the FBN Direct e-commerce platform.
Responsibilities:
- Oversee monthly-close processes within FBN Direct businesses, including journal entries, reconciliation reviews, financial statement preparation and business reporting.
- Manage the inventory count calendar to ensure that all locations are being counted and reconciled as scheduled.
- Perform and/or review E&O and LCM inventory reserves calculations.
- Review accounting impact of assembly builds to ensure the proper costing.
- Support internal, external and bank audits. Manage the audit process for areas within job-scope, and provide audit-supporting documentation.
- Prepare relevant schedules for quarterly reviews and annual audits; work closely with external auditors.
- Establish and maintain accounting policies, procedures and internal controls.
- Proactively identify issues and implement process improvements to streamline and strengthen accounting processes.
- Perform other special projects and analyses as directed by management.
Qualifications:
- 8+ years of accounting and/or audit experience with an inventory-manufacturing business, CPA strongly preferred, 2+ years in a Big 4/international accounting firm
- Strong, in-depth knowledge of US GAAP, SOX/internal controls, and public-company financial statement preparation
- Strong technical research skills, including experience with US GAAP and other accounting standards related to revenue recognition and inventory accounting, foreign exchange, and inter-company transactions
- Bachelor's degree in accounting or finance
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office products with advanced Excel skills
- Experience with ERP systems (NetSuite) is a plus
Soft Skills
- Ability to manage multiple tasks, prioritize, and adhere to fluid deadlines in a dynamic, fast paced environment
- Curious, seeks to improve processes & controls
- Detail oriented with strong analytical skills
- Team player and solid communicator (written and verbal skills); strong interpersonal skills including flexibility and dependability; ability to maintain confidentiality
